A. The retina is responsible for sending images to the brain. When the retina is pulled away from the eye, it is considered detached. Symptoms include a “curtain” over the vision, flashing lights, and many floaters. A detached retina is a serious condition that requires surgery for correction. Q. What is Pink Eye? A.
